Roast Your Own Beets Or Use Prepared Beets

You can either roast your own beets (very easy!) or use prepared beets to make things even simpler. One good option is the Love Beets brand, which you can find here on Amazon.

Roasting your own beets is super easy! Basically all you need to do is wrap each beet in foil and roast in a 400F oven for around 1 hr. The beets should be wonderfully tender and ready to enjoy!

Either way, I hope you will enjoy this most delicious and healthy spinach and beet salad soon!

Beautiful Roasted Beets and Spinach Salad

Grace
Enjoy this beautiful, delicious, and healthy salad!  Use prepared beets for easier preparation, or roast your own beets using the instructions below.  
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 10 mins
Cook Time 1 hr
Total Time 1 hr 10 mins
Course Salad
Cuisine American
Servings 4 people
Calories 35 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 3 beets medium sized, without tops
  • 5 oz spinach leaves
  • balsamic vinegar
  • salt to taste
  • pepper to taste
  • parmesan cheese grated or shredded (if desired)

Instructions
 

  • Preheat your oven to 400 degrees. Rinse and pat dry each beet. Wrap each beet individually in foil. Place the wrapped beets on a cookie sheet or oven proof container, and roast for approximately 1 hr.
  • Remove from oven, and carefully check to ensure the beet is cooked through by piercing with a fork. If the fork is able to penetrate all the way through, the beet is ready. Open the foil, and allow the beets to completely cool. Once cool, you can peel the skin off very easily. You may want to use disposable gloves to keep your hands from staining. Slice each beet into thin slices.
  • Arrange spinach on a salad plate and add enough sliced beets to your liking. Add salt and pepper to taste, and finish with a splash or two of balsamic vinegar. Sprinkle some shredded parmesan cheese if desired.

Notes

You may have more beets than needed for your salad, so you can enjoy them over the course of a few days as a healthy snack!
